Hydraulic shores are an essential part of the equipment needed by trench workers. They are utilized to stabilize the walls of a trench and to ensure it stays solid when digging. The main component of every construction project is the hydraulic shore systems. They’re a safe and efficient method of supporting structures while they’re being removed and built. Hydraulic shores are more efficient and more user-friendly over traditional methods of shoring, and can be adjusted to adjust to any modifications to the process of construction. They are also less likely to impact the surrounding environment, making them a more sustainable option in long-term projects.
